The overview below groups typical Building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Estero,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range for Small Structures - Demolishing small structures like sheds or garages typically costs between $1,000 and $5,000, with basic projects around $1,500. Larger or more complex small demolitions can reach up to $6,000 depending on scope.
Cost Range for Residential Buildings - Demolition of single-family homes generally falls between $10,000 and $30,000, influenced by size and foundation type. More extensive projects with hazardous materials may cost higher, up to $50,000 or more.
Cost Factors Influencing Pricing - Costs vary based on structure size, location, and accessibility, with urban areas typically incurring higher expenses. Additional charges may apply for permits, debris removal, or specialized equipment.
Typical Cost Estimates for Commercial Demolition - Commercial building demolitions usually range from $50,000 to over $200,000, depending on the building's size and complexity. Larger projects with multiple stories or hazardous materials can significantly increase cost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of buildings can be demolished? Demolition services can handle a variety of structures including residential homes, commercial buildings, garages, and sheds, depending on the scope of the project.
How is a building demolition typically performed? Demolition is usually carried out using specialized equipment such as excavators, wrecking balls, or hand tools, with the process tailored to the structure's size and location.
Are permits required for building demolition? Permit requirements vary by local regulations; it is recommended to contact local demolition professionals to ensure all necessary approvals are obtained.
What factors influence the cost of demolition services? Costs can depend on the size and type of structure, location, debris removal needs, and the complexity of the demolition process.
How should I prepare a property for demolition? Preparation may include clearing the area of personal belongings, disconnecting utilities, and obtaining necessary permits, with guidance from local demolition contractors.
